next step on music theory as a guitar player. Use Template column instead of Bound column, Read More Year View in Fullcalendar jquery pluginContinue, Read More Is there a plugin that allows me to automatically unminify the Javascript included on a site? I've got a grid with a client template and need to escape the conditional statement active, but I can't work out how to do it. Telerik, For the template column "column.field" will be undefined, and the code below will return "undefined" for jquery 1.7.1 but for 1.7.2 it will return the jquery object, which allows the code to continue. rev2022.11.3.43005. edit: function (e) { e.container.find("input[name="Name"]").each(function { $(this . Why can we add/substract/cross out chemical equations for Hess law? How can I refresh the grid after I edit the Kendo UI grid? What is the deepest Stockfish evaluation of the standard initial position that has ever been done? Not the answer you're looking for? or something else need to do? Further information can be found here Kendo UI . But I am having one issue.., This code I have put in one directive and same is being called from two different screens. this solution works for in-cell editing only (inline or popup editing, the first approach can lead to unwanted visual effects (grid, approach #2 may not work if you want to use the MVC wrappers (although it may be possible to extend Kendo.Mvc.UI.Fluent.GridEventBuilder); in that case, youll need to bind the edit handler in JS. What's a good single chain ring size for a 7s 12-28 cassette for better hill climbing? columns.Bound(c => c.PersonID).Hidden(false); // Shows the PersonID here Can we add a if Condition inside the column while describing the columns of the grid? Making statements based on opinion; back them up with references or personal experience. Also note I have hooked in the bootstrap features just to make things a little easier for the demo. The columns in the Kendo UI Grid for ASP.NET MVC feature the Editable property that accepts a JavaScript function name. Two surfaces in a 4-manifold whose algebraic intersection number is zero. I have added your code into an updated dojo, Ya I am using AngularJs and this is how Its working for me also.., just want to ask if the table is launched in a modal-pop-up then its not behaving as expected..,pop-over is not coming. [closed]Continue, Read More What is the most efficient way to get the first item from an associative array in JavaScript?Continue, Read More Convert nodejs Buffer to browsers javascriptContinue, Read More How to show some information while hover on checkbox? Thanks for the reply.., It worked. How can we build a space probe's computer to survive centuries of interstellar travel? How to put an if condition under columns in kendo grid,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Whats wrong in this code Replacing outdoor electrical box at end of conduit. The configuration of the grid columns. How can i extract files in the directory where they're located with the find command? The event handler function context (available via the this keyword) will be set to the widget instance. iam using kendo ui for MVC and iam trying to build dynamic, table (each time others columns will show), can u please tell me if its possible to populate grid columns only with certain conditions. I then hook up a databound event to the grid to then attach the event features to the "pop up" in my sample.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Edit mode is InCell. An array of JavaScript objects or strings. Kendo ui if else angularjs. Asking for help, clarification, or responding to other answers.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. If a creature would die from an equipment unattaching, does that creature die with the effects of the equipment? Pass checkbox value to angulars ng-click, Rendering / Returning HTML5 Canvas in ReactJS. Progress is the leading provider of application development and digital experience technologies. Here is an example demonstrating similar behavior using client templates (in current case you should set both the Template and the ClientTemplate): Define the ClientTemplate: columns.Bound (Folder => Folder.ParentId. 2. Found footage movie where teens get superpowers after getting struck by lightning? The column configuration of the Grid for ASP.NET MVC has a Hidden () ( columns.hidden) property that expects a Boolean value which can be used for such purposes. Why is SQL Server setup recommending MAXDOP 8 here? Find centralized, trusted content and collaborate around the technologies you use most. How can I use "*ngIf else"? Why is proving something is NP-complete useful, and where can I use it? Asking for help, clarification, or responding to other answers. Progress is the leading provider of application development and digital experience technologies. Properties Column - IGridBoundColumn Methods Format(System.String) Gets or sets the format for displaying the data. What are modern uses of script type=text/html and is this example considered good use? 916. All Telerik .NET tools and Kendo UI JavaScript components in one package.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Would it be illegal for me to act as a Civillian Traffic Enforcer? iam using kendo ui for MVC and iam trying to build dynamic. When using the ClientTemplate with conditionals it should follow this structure:# if(){# #}#. In the current case, there is a missing closing "#" after 'Status'. The other screen is kind of a model pop-up inside that we have section where grid is being launched .., there pop-over is not coming but button is getting displayed. The value. Is a planet-sized magnet a good interstellar weapon? Not sure why?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Can we add a if Condition inside the column while describing the columns of the grid? If this didn't work, did you find out how to make it work? Defines the fluent interface for configuring bound columns. For executing JavaScript logic use only "#JS logic goes here#". None of these approaches worked for me. You can use this configuration to access the values from the Model. If this setting is not specified the grid will create a column . life orientation grade 8 question papers and memos; what do the stars mean on yahoo fantasy football; bagged customs leaks To learn more, see our tips on writing great answers. Top achievements. Saving for retirement starting at 68 years old, Fourier transform of a functional derivative. Example - subscribe to the "dataBound" event during initialization Does activating the pump in a vacuum chamber produce movement of the air inside? Extend the grid by overriding its editCell method with a variation that triggers a beforeEdit event; for that to work with grid options, youll also need to override the init method: The difference of this approach is that the editor wont get created (and focused) first. : Yes, you will have to set the button html by yourself. Max total file size - 20MB. 2022 Moderator Election Q&A Question Collection. Water leaving the house when water cut off. The beforeEdit method is using the same isEditable method from #1.See a demo for this approach here. Should we burninate the [variations] tag?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Hot Network Questions How do I, as an undergraduate, find interesting, accessible questions to . Conditional in Kendo grid column template. First of all, you have a syntax error in JavaScript. Then you have to set the event for all your buttons(probably in the dataBound event): Hopefully this dojo is what you are looking for: http://dojo.telerik.com/ETora, (I have used one of Telerik's grid demos and modified to show you the principles). To learn more, see our tips on writing great answers. Thanks for contributing an answer to Stack Overflow! What should I do to get the PersonID inside the if condition show up? The kendo.templates depend on #=fieldName# or #:fieldName#. Stack Overflow for Teams is moving to its own domain! https://docs.telerik.com/aspnet-mvc/helpers/grid/faq#how-to-display-checkboxes-in-ajax-bound-grids, https://docs.telerik.com/aspnet-mvc/helpers/grid/faq#how-to-use-action-links. A very simple implentation looks like this. Where edit is part of the kendo grid declaration and Name is the actual name of the field. Supported file types: PNG, JPG, JPEG, ZIP, RAR, TXT.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. Why doesnt this.props.children.map work? How do I simplify/combine these two methods for finding the smallest and largest int in an array? Is the structure "as is something" valid and formal? Given my experience, how do I get back to academic research collaboration? Making statements based on opinion; back them up with references or personal experience. If you can provide a code example I will be more than happy to help try to fix the issue.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Should we burninate the [variations] tag? Convert nodejs Buffer to browsers javascript, How to show some information while hover on checkbox? Water leaving the house when water cut off. 1. See Trademarks for appropriate markings. How to use VueJS 2 global components inside single file components? so do you have the grid inside a modal then? onEdit):if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[320,100],'errorsandanswers_com-medrectangle-3','ezslot_4',104,'0','0'])};__ez_fad_position('div-gpt-ad-errorsandanswers_com-medrectangle-3-0'); The disadvantage to this is that the editor gets created first before the edit event is triggered, which can sometimes have undesirable visual effects. Description. $ (this).attr ("data-" + kendo.ns +"field", column.field) Is it possible to get data from HTML forms into android while using webView? The Model is passed to the Grid helper, meaning thatthe initial data is rendered server side and the. Sorting template columns in Kendo UI Grid, asp.net mvc kendo ui grid encrypt column data, Grid columns shrink in Kendo grid after excel export, Kendo grid getKendoGrid not working with extended kendo grid. How to draw a grid of grids-with-polygons? Use the grids edit event and then do something like this: To use this via the MVC fluent syntax, simply give the anonymous edit function above a name (e.g. Is it considered harrassment in the US to call a black man the N-word? 1. Romel asked on 06 May 2014, 11:19 PM. The Grid uses Ajax binding meaning additional requests are rendered client side and ClientTemplate method is used. I am trying to put an if condition if the content/data is less than 40 char then display the content else display a button , On . How can I find a lens locking screw if I have lost the original one? Whats wrong in this code I want to display one button in the grid under a column ,if length of the text exceeds more than 40char. I am going to bind some hard coded values by using action method GetGridData () using Company model which will return IEnumerable List. All Rights Reserved. Horror story: only people who smoke could see some monsters. If the letter V occurs in a few native words, why isn't it included in the Irish Alphabet? To subscribe to this RSS feed, copy and paste this URL into your RSS reader. [closed]Continue, Read More What are modern uses of script type=text/html and is this example considered good use?Continue, The answers/resolutions are collected from stackoverflow, are licensed under, Is there a plugin that allows me to automatically unminify the Javascript included on a site? In the above code my IsActive column have some links for Actions like Edit,Update,Delete.And i am adding those links into Kendo grid by links variable.And I want to use links variable on the basis of conditions.Means i want conditional ClientTemplate here. How we can put the command conditionally to display the button? Does the 0m elevation height of a Digital Elevation Model (Copernicus DEM) correspond to mean sea level? Earliest sci-fi film or program where an actor plays themself.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Rank 1. If you want to use this approach with MVC wrappers but dont want / cant extend GridEventBuilder, you can still bind your event handler in JavaScript (place below the grid MVC initializer): None of these approaches worked for me. if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[300,250],'errorsandanswers_com-box-3','ezslot_6',119,'0','0'])};__ez_fad_position('div-gpt-ad-errorsandanswers_com-box-3-0');Lets say I have a data like this: Kendo Grid is using this data:if(typeof ez_ad_units!='undefined'){ez_ad_units.push([[320,100],'errorsandanswers_com-medrectangle-4','ezslot_0',121,'0','0'])};__ez_fad_position('div-gpt-ad-errorsandanswers_com-medrectangle-4-0'); Heres the problem: how to make ForeignKey column editable, but only in rows, where IsFkEnabled == true? Now enhanced with: I've got a grid with a client template and need to escape the conditional statement active, but I can't work out how to do it. Example Glad it worked for you. Grid This is a migrated thread and some comments may be shown as answers. Conditionally expand row in kendo grid. Grid ClientsideTemplate multiple conditions (if else if.) 0. kendo ui GRID Bound columns with if statement,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. Doesn't work for me. Stack Overflow for Teams is moving to its own domain! Is it considered harrassment in the US to call a black man the N-word? I prefer women who cook good food, who speak three languages, and who go mountain hiking - what if it is a woman who only has one of the attributes? A very simple implentation looks like this. what to wear at rythmia. so the first bit I have done is added a template to the Company Name column that checks if the name is more than 20 characters if it is then it will display a button if it isn't then it will display the text as normal.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. All Telerik .NET tools and Kendo UI JavaScript components in one package. So anyone suggest how can make a conditional ClientTemplate in kendoGrid ? 2022 Moderator Election Q&A Question Collection, Kendo Grid bind cell value to KendoWindow, JSONP response for Kendo UI does not populate grid, I want to display only 100 characters in Kendo Grid. [closed]. table (each time others columns will show) can u please tell me if its possible to populate grid columns only with certain conditions . By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Note that you can't put statements or declarations between the properties of an object: The examples above doesn't works. Nested if condition in kendo grid column template. You can easily use an if statement when creating columns: Thanks for contributing an answer to Stack Overflow! Why does Q1 turn on and Q2 turn off when I apply 5 V? This is a migrated thread and some comments may be shown as answers. Make Columns Editable Conditionally. Why are only 2 out of the 3 boosters on Falcon Heavy reused? See Trademarks for appropriate markings. Can i pour Kwikcrete into a 4" round aluminum legs to add support to a gazebo. Why does the sentence uses a question form, but it is put a period in the end? Hello Kieran, Connect and share knowledge within a single location that is structured and easy to search. Event Data e.sender kendo.ui.Grid. Adding Calculations in Kendo Grid Column Template. Here is an example demonstrating similar behavior using client templates (in current case you should set both the Template and the ClientTemplate). asp.net mvc kendo ui grid encrypt column data. In C, why limit || and && to evaluate to booleans? When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. The simplest way is to use the dataBound event to conditionally apply one of the special CSS classes to the cells that the grid ignore for editing: Another approach is to use your own editor function for column definition that provides either an input element or a plain div depending on your condition. I want to display one button in the grid under a column ,if length of the text exceeds more than 40char. something like this : [closed]. Not the answer you're looking for? By default, the current dataItem is passed to the JavaScript method as an argument. If we launch from some modal pop-up then it wont work? Supported file types: PNG, JPG, JPEG, ZIP, RAR, TXT. columns.Bound(c => c.PersonID).Title("").Filterable(false).ClientTemplate("# if (PersonID == 0) { #View# }else {#View#} #"); When I check for PersonID == 0, here the PersonID is always 0 but it shows the PersonID in the link (\\#:PersonID\\). Fired when the widget is bound to data from its data source. The functionality you are looking for can be achieved by two means: 2) Add a databound event that then hooks up the buttons. On One screen its working fine but on the other screen pop-over is not getting displayed. The templates are evaluated with the value of the field when bound to a data item during initialization. In this demo we showcase how to implement foreign key column which fetches its values from a DataSource in the Kendo UI grid, hosting dropdown list editor for data editing. Find centralized, trusted content and collaborate around the technologies you use most.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. So this is using their popover feature. Strings are interpreted as the field to which the column is bound. Now, write some action methods named as BindGrid (to bind the JSON data to Grid). Progress, Telerik, Ipswitch, Chef, Kemp, Flowmon and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. The grid will create a column for every item of the array. columns Array. JavaScript objects are interpreted as column configurations. Telerik and Kendo UI are part of Progress product portfolio. 3. kendo ui grid background change event. There is no way to add a condition to a command button(and that is a shame, actually). rev2022.11.3.43005. Connect and share knowledge within a single location that is structured and easy to search.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. What exactly makes a black hole STAY a black hole? Now enhanced with: Telerik and Kendo UI are part of Progress product portfolio. Is there a trick for softening butter quickly? Multiplication table with plenty of comments, SQL PostgreSQL add attribute from polygon to all points inside polygon but keep all points not just those that fall inside polygon. It's a bit difficult to test with no code. Hi, can someone show me the proper syntax for multiple if else-if, else statement inside the ClientsideTemplate of the Kendo Grid? If you want to download demo then click here. Max total file size - 20MB. Did that work? So in your column property you have to use a template property: So a simple template can be set as a string containing html with JavaScript logic, e.g. Copyright 2022 Progress Software Corporation and/or its subsidiaries or affiliates. what you trying to do here hide whole column or just the cell value..?? What is the deepest Stockfish evaluation of the standard initial position that has ever been done? Romel. Parameters value - System.String. I am trying to put an if condition if the content/data is less than 40 char then display the content else display a button , On click of button open a pop-up to display the complete content inside that pop-up? Join us on our journey to create the world's most complete HTML 5 UI Framework -. This is a snippet from where my code . 2 Answers 1835 Views. All Rights Reserved. The widget instance which fired the event. I've tried col.Bound(c =. Below is my kendo gridin this grid i need to hide Case Number column conditionally that means if admin true i need to show this column or else i need to hide this . How to exclude a kendo grid field that is not in the datasource, from the editor? The following example demonstrates how to pass a value in the ViewBag for a key and give it a true or false value in the controller, and then access it in the Razor template . In Controller, write method which will bind the data to Grid by using Ajax Read action method. Can an autistic person with difficulty making eye contact survive in the workplace? Solution. What is the most efficient way to get the first item from an associative array in JavaScript? You could modify this code to work with your window. Step 3.
3m Akt60le Adjustable Keyboard Tray, Minecraft Person Build, Shine Chords Bishop Gunn, Cortez Restaurants On The Water, Rafael Restaurante Lima, Ethical Principles In Community Services, Examples Of Autosomal Linkage, Major League Soccer Bmo Field June 26, Cu Boulder Environmental Studies Major,